From: Junio C Hamano Date: Thu, 26 Mar 2009 07:27:03 +0000 (-0700) Subject: Merge branch 'js/maint-1.6.0-exec-path-env' X-Git-Tag: v1.6.3-rc0~85 X-Git-Url: https://git.tokkee.org/?a=commitdiff_plain;h=b2aa958dc29eb836a831138f6d84ad7cfadf4355;hp=23fd723c9dfbe9b558c0d9a46696ca93f93bab04;p=git.git Merge branch 'js/maint-1.6.0-exec-path-env' * js/maint-1.6.0-exec-path-env: Propagate --exec-path setting to external commands via GIT_EXEC_PATH --- diff --git a/exec_cmd.c b/exec_cmd.c index 217c12577..408e4e55e 100644 --- a/exec_cmd.c +++ b/exec_cmd.c @@ -61,6 +61,10 @@ const char *git_extract_argv0_path(const char *argv0) void git_set_argv_exec_path(const char *exec_path) { argv_exec_path = exec_path; + /* + * Propagate this setting to external programs. + */ + setenv(EXEC_PATH_ENVIRONMENT, exec_path, 1); }